From the Patton Oswalt interview:

I remember, one of the jokes I wanted to do, this woman [at standards and practices] said, “Yeah, I don’t [know] about that.” I said, “Can I not say that on television?” And she says, “Oh, I just think it’s gross.” I said, “Well, no offense -- I don’t want to get combative -- but I don’t care how you feel about it. Can I say it?” “Well you can say it, I just don’t know why you’d want to.” “Moving on.” I don’t know why we’re having this discussion. This is my one-hour special. It’s not called “Your Feelings.” If I do a show called “Your Feelings” then you can totally give me that note.
